THOMAS MUDGE AND WILLIAM DUTTON. A GOLD PAIR CASE HALF-QUARTER REPEATING VERGE WATCH WITH CENTER SECONDS
SIGNED THO. MUDGE & W. DUTTON, LONDON, NO. 1290, CIRCA 1787
THOMAS MUDGE AND WILLIAM DUTTON. A GOLD PAIR CASE HALF-QUARTER REPEATING VERGE WATCH WITH CENTER SECONDS SIGNED THO. MUDGE & W. DUTTON, LONDON, NO. 1290, CIRCA 1787 Gilt-finished verge movement, chain fusée, pierced and engraved balance bridge, diamond endstone, repeating hours, quarters and the half quarters à toc on the side of the case activated through the pendant, gilt dust cover, white enamel dial, Roman numerals, center seconds, plain inner case, cover and movement signed, movement numbered, inner case stamped with maker's mark IM and overstamped ITP and with London date letter for 1787 , plain outer case, stamped with maker's mark IM and London date letter for 1806 48mm diam. of inner case, 56mm diam. of outer case
